2026 Best Value Spanish Education Schools in the Southeast Region
If you want to know which schools deliver the best value for the spanish education degrees they offer, see the list below.
Best Value Spanish Education Schools
For return on investment in spanish education, no school beat Eastern Kentucky University this year. Located in the town of Richmond, Eastern Kentucky University is a large public university.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$10,320, with out-of-state students paying around $21,230. Students borrow a median of $19,750 to complete the spanish education program here. Early-career spanish education graduates make about $44,712. Set against $19,750 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Eastern Kentucky University admits about 78% of applicants.
The strong cost-to-outcome balance at University Of Arkansas Fort Smith earned it the #2 place for spanish education. Located in the city of Fort Smith, University Of Arkansas Fort Smith is a moderately-sized public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$7,334, while out-of-state students pay about $12,182. Students borrow a median of $16,500 to complete the spanish education program here. Soon after graduation, spanish education degree recipients from University Of Arkansas Fort Smith generally make around $39,204. That is a strong return on a $16,500 median debt. University Of Arkansas Fort Smith admits about 80% of applicants.
A rank of #3 makes University Of The Cumberlands one of the best values for spanish education. Located in the town of Williamsburg, University Of The Cumberlands is a very large private not-for-profit university. In-state tuition and fees average $9,875. Typical student debt for spanish education graduates is $22,868. Early-career spanish education graduates make about $50,547. That is a strong return on a $22,868 median debt. The acceptance rate is 99%.
A rank of #4 makes Georgia Southern University one of the best values for spanish education. Located in the town of Statesboro, Georgia Southern University is a very large public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$6,022, compared with $17,734 for out-of-state students. Students borrow a median of $27,000 to complete the spanish education program here. Early-career spanish education graduates make about $45,531. Set against $27,000 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 88%.
Students looking for strong value in spanish education will find it at Campbellsville University, which ranked #5. Set in the town of Campbellsville, Campbellsville University is a large private not-for-profit instit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$27,998. Spanish Education graduates carry a median of $24,148 in student loans. Spanish Education graduates of Campbellsville University earn a median of $43,474 early in their careers.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. Campbellsville University admits about 80% of applicants.

Bob Jones University earned the #6 position for value in spanish education this year. Bob Jones University is a mid-sized private not-for-profit school located in the city of Greenville.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$22,892. Students borrow a median of $17,000 to complete the spanish education program here. Spanish Education graduates of Bob Jones University earn a median of $40,538 early in their careers. Set against $17,000 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ff.
Lee University ranked #7 on our 2026 list of the best value spanish education schools. Set in the city of Cleveland, Lee University is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. In-state tuition and fees average $23,790. Typical student debt for spanish education graduates is $29,625. Early-career spanish education graduates make about $48,056. Set against $29,625 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 70%.
Harding University came in at #8 for value in spanish education this year. Located in the town of Searcy, Harding University is a moderately-sized private not-for-profit university. Students from in state pay about $25,962 in tuition and fees. Students borrow a median of $27,000 to complete the spanish education program here. Spanish Education graduates of Harding University earn a median of $53,629 early in their careers. Set against $27,000 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Harding University admits about 70% of applicants.
North Greenville University came in at #9 for value in spanish education this year. Set in the rural area of Tigerville, North Greenville University is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$25,800. Spanish Education graduates carry a median of $19,271 in student loans. Spanish Education graduates of North Greenville University earn a median of $43,644 early in their careers. Set against $19,271 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. North Greenville University admits about 67% of applicants.
Maryville College earned the #10 position for value in spanish education this year. Set in the suburb of Maryville, Maryville College is a small private not-for-profit institution. Students from in state pay about $39,284 in tuition and fees. Spanish Education graduates carry a median of $26,428 in student loans. Soon after graduation, spanish education degree recipients from Maryville College generally make around $42,971. That is a strong return on a $26,428 median debt. Roughly 61% of applicants are accepted.
